New examples of compact special Lagrangian submanifolds embedded in hyper-K\"ahler manifolds
Abstract
We construct smooth families of compact special Lagrangian submanifolds embedded in some toric hyper-K\"ahler manifolds, which never become holomorphic Lagrangian submanifolds via any hyper-K\"ahler rotations. These families converge to special Lagrangian immersions with self-intersection points in the sense of current. To construct them, we apply the desingularization method developed by Joyce.
